Yo, dev - are you the ConcealCoin scamcoin dev? Could you respond to this below:



There is a new coin that IPOMINER released again like ConcealCoin called VastCoin with similar launch and the dev has the same local time as our dev. Also both wallet compile with the same errors. I think its the same dev.

yep.  both are copied from hackcoin source, and have the Dimecoin leveldb error when you compile them on linux.

he did wise up a bit on Vast, and not list the total amount of coins that should be mined.  i guess he realized his math skills were lacking, and he got caught red-handed on CNL.  9.2 or 9.7 million actual coins vs the advertised  8.5 million.
